Brief Summary: Hypothermia in preterm infants during the immediate postnatal phase is associated with morbidity and mortality and remains an unresolved worldwide challenge

A list of interventions including adequate room temperature use of infant warmers polyethylene bagswrap pre-heated mattresses caps and heated and humidified gases to prevent thermal loss at birth in very preterm infants has been recommended but a certain percentage of very preterm infants are hypothermic at the time of the neonatal intensive care unit NICU admission suggesting that further measures are needed The thermal servo-controlled systems are routinely used in the NICU to accurately manage the patients temperature but their role during the immediate postnatal phase has not been previously assessed

We hypothesized that using a thermal servo-control system at delivery could prevent heat loss during this delicate phase and increase the percentage of very low birth weight infants VLBWI in the normal thermal range temperature 365-375C at NICU admission The aim of this study will be to compare two modes of thermal management with and without the use of a thermal servo-controlled system for preventing heat loss at birth in VLBWI infants
